Total IRS Gross Collections (in thousands), FY2008

 IRS Collections
United States$2,742,190,129
Alabama$24,563,503
Alaska$4,748,628
Arizona$35,813,663
Arkansas$28,165,013
California$318,083,114
Colorado$48,257,249
Connecticut$54,421,151
Delaware$21,589,039
District of Columbia$19,432,111
Florida$134,337,889
Georgia$69,069,197
Hawaii$8,489,937
Idaho$8,600,349
Illinois$134,871,112
Indiana$43,231,402
Iowa$19,683,455
Kansas$22,177,597
Kentucky$24,937,707
Louisiana$35,234,657
Maine$6,736,963
Maryland$54,131,790
Massachusetts$81,367,437
Michigan$66,618,158
Minnesota$81,025,159
Mississippi$12,697,324
Missouri$48,298,002
Montana$4,713,181
Nebraska$21,366,643
Nevada$17,753,419
New Hampshire$10,640,725
New Jersey$122,535,119
New Mexico$9,858,908
New York$229,647,494
North Carolina$73,917,681
North Dakota$4,149,764
Ohio$111,029,042
Oklahoma$30,202,018
Oregon$26,138,979
Pennsylvania$116,554,665
Rhode Island$11,628,434
South Carolina$20,379,879
South Dakota$4,860,642
Tennessee$49,227,614
Texas$235,676,058
Utah$17,124,954
Vermont$3,721,718
Virginia$66,865,525
Washington$66,887,298
West Virginia$6,884,310
Wisconsin$45,586,757
Wyoming$5,129,559

Notes: 

Excludes excise taxes collected by the Customs Service and the Alcohol and Tobacco Tax and Trade Bureau.
Amounts include adjustments to prior years made in Fiscal Year 2009.
Totals include Corporate Income Tax, Individual and Employment Taxes, Estate Tax, Gift Tax, and Excise Taxes.

Sources: 

IRS Data Book FY2008, Publication 55b, Table 5. Chief Financial Officer, Revenue Financial Management OS:CFO:R Available at http://www.irs.gov/taxstats/article/0,,id=205182,00.html

Definitions: 

Federal Fiscal Year: Unless otherwise noted, years proceeded by "FY" on statehealthfacts.org refer to the Federal Fiscal Year, which runs from October 1 through September 30. For example, FY 2009 refers to the period from October 1, 2008 through September 30, 2009.
